1) What This Hub Is

This page is the index for CivOS Full-HD Language Sensing — a civilisation-grade instrument panel that detects pre-event tightening by measuring:

  • Language → Phase → Lane coupling
  • NIT (Narrative Irreversibility Threshold)
  • Drift velocity/acceleration
  • Cross-lane confirmation

The goal is simple: detect when options are dying and whether the system is tightening in a coordinated way across lanes.


2) The HD Layer in One Sentence

Big events become likely when NIT is high, NIT is accelerating, multiple lanes tighten together, and repair language collapses.

6) FAQ

Is this political forecasting?
No. This is coordination sensing: how language structure indicates tightening, irreversibility, and loss of repair capacity across lanes.

How do you reduce bias?
Use diverse sources per lane, avoid fringe inputs, and rely on multi-lane confirmation rather than single-lane spikes.

What do you publish vs keep internal?
Publish the weekly readout summary; keep raw sources and scoring notes internal if needed.


7) Canonical Closing Lock

CivOS Full-HD sensing works when it is run continuously, with consistent scoring, and confirmed across lanes.
The system doesn’t need perfect prediction. It needs earlier detection of option-death while repair is still possible.
